The Democratic National Committee seeks an experienced grassroots fundraiser who will work on the Donor Cultivation team and manage the DNC's monthly giving program to build sustainable, ongoing support for the DNC. The Sustaining Donor Manager will report to the Donor Cultivation Director and be responsible for working with the offline and online grassroots fundraising teams to develop strategies to promote monthly giving, track and provide reports on the program, and develop and manage the cultivation and retention efforts needed to meet annual budget objectives.

Responsibilities:

    • Retain and grow the DNC’s monthly donor program over ads, email, SMS, direct mail, telemarketing, and peer to peer.
    • Develop strategies to recruit and upgrade monthly donors; 
    • Track and report revenue and trends in the monthly donor program on a monthly basis; 
    • Create and implement a retention strategy to minimize attrition through active follow-up, building relationships with monthly donors, and monitoring automated credit card recovery;
    • Work with outside vendors to manage sustainer premium fulfillment and coordinate recovery efforts for declined monthly donors;
    • Develop and manage relationships with new and existing monthly donors;
    • Serve as the primary point of contact for sustaining donors;
    • Collaborating with the online and offline mobilization fundraising teams to ensure the monthly giving program is part of a cohesive fundraising effort;
    • Work with the donor cultivation director to ensure donor benefits, such as store early access and discounts, email and mail updates, donor premiums, DNC support for questions and requests, are offered throughout the year.
    • Collaborate with the donor cultivation coordinator and donor cultivation assistant on cross-team projects, program tracking, recruitment and cultivation strategy implementation, and more.   
    • Other duties as assigned to support the department and the DNC's mission.

The starting salary for the Sustaining Donor Manager position is $65,000 on an annualized basis, commensurate with experience and qualifications. 

This is a full-time, exempt position that may require work on weekends, and has an end date of November 15, 2024.  This position is in the bargaining unit represented by SEIU Local-500.

Due to federal campaign finance rules, only U.S. citizens or U.S. green card holders are eligible for this role. See 52 U.S.C. 30121; 11 C.F.R. 110.20(i).”
